Avoid crash during yaml parsing
This commit is contained in:
parent
54c7acf651
commit
3ffbf68ab8
1 changed files with 3 additions and 1 deletions
|
|
@ -149,7 +149,9 @@ public class Password {
|
|||
if checkDuplicatedFields(lines: fromYaml) {
|
||||
throw AppError.YamlLoadError
|
||||
}
|
||||
let yamlFile = try Yams.load(yaml: fromYaml) as! [String: Any]
|
||||
guard let yamlFile = try Yams.load(yaml: fromYaml) as? [String: Any] else {
|
||||
throw AppError.YamlLoadError
|
||||
}
|
||||
additions.append(contentsOf: yamlFile.map { ($0, String(describing: $1)) })
|
||||
}
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ue